Transaction 7a64cb831435150b7772015f7e6b20326a25bc1c09655a440a30e80abe134d30
1 Input
1 Output
-
7a64cb831435150b7772015f7e6b20326a25bc1c09655a440a30e80abe134d30:0
- value
- 5098744
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 520df670f97eec1fa0d276e1d2c933654e83ec74 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18Us8sd9KLKYAo6nEHMUv1Ye9KWuuwFEWY